Until recently, irrigation was possible only on a large scale, at best splitting a vineyard/orchard into a few blocks, each still containing many acres. This meant that each irrigation event was a compromise, hoping to meet the needs of as much of the block as possible, but always under-irrigating some areas and over-irrigating others. With precision irrigation technology delivered via sensors and valve actuators, it is now possible to manage irrigation in small time intervals and at much smaller spatial scales, even down to fractions of an acre.
